Adding Dimensions in 3D View in Revit

Oct 12, 2024

Are you looking to enhance the accuracy and precision of your 3D models in Revit? Adding dimensions to your 3D views can provide valuable information and improve the documentation process. Here's a guide on how to add dimensions in 3D view in Revit.

1. Create or open a project in Revit and navigate to the 3D view where you want to add dimensions.

2. Select the 'Annotate' tab on the ribbon and click on the 'Aligned Dimension' tool.

3. Click on the first reference point on the model that you want to measure. Then, move the cursor to the second reference point and click to place the dimension line.

4. Repeat step 3 to add more dimensions as needed, ensuring that the dimensions are accurately placed and not cluttering the view.

5. You can also use the 'Linear Dimension' or 'Angular Dimension' tool to add different types of dimensions to the 3D view, depending on the requirements of your model.

6. Once you have added dimensions, you can further customize the appearance and properties of the dimensions by selecting them and using the dimension properties panel. You can modify the text size, extension lines, and other properties to suit your project standards.

7. Ensure that the dimensions added in the 3D view are consistent with the dimensions in the other views and are in accordance with the design intent.

By adding dimensions to your 3D views in Revit, you can improve the communication of your design intent and provide valuable information to project stakeholders. It also enhances the accuracy and precision of your BIM model, aiding in the construction and documentation process.
